Lak & Know-How QR-code ordering app
This project archive records a mobile ordering app AHG built for a Danish auto-paint manufacturer. Customers could scan a QR code in the catalog or on the package, check account- and quantity-based pricing, and place a restocking order.
Let a buyer reorder paint from the package or catalog
The source described a Danish auto-paint manufacturer whose customers needed a quicker way to identify a product, see the applicable price, and place a restocking order away from a desktop computer.
What AHG built for paint restocking orders
AHG built the Lak & Know-How mobile app for Android and iPhone. A customer could scan a QR code in the product catalog or on the package, while the system kept the account, quantity, pricing, and inventory context used by the order.
How a scanned product became an order
- 01 Scan the product The customer scanned a QR code from the catalog or paint package with a phone.
- 02 Match the account The application used the available customer account and product information.
- 03 Check price and quantity The user reviewed the account- and quantity-based price described by the source.
- 04 Place the restocking order The selected product and amount moved into the ordering flow.
